Claves para documentar los procesos ETL

Contenu

Podemos documentar los procesos ETL, En d'autres termes, aquellas que se llevan a cabo con una herramienta de extracción, transformation et chargement (ETL) después de su diseño e implementación o bien de forma simultánea, ya sea optando por la herramienta nativa, dado que cada proyecto es autodocumental, o usando una distinto. .

Quoi qu'il en soit, Al documentar los procesos ETL, es esencial reflejar el corazón del proyecto, lo que implica realizar un reporte claro y bien estructurado, que será entregado al cliente para que tenga constancia del trabajo final realizado, Oui, d'autre part, además será de gran utilidad para ayudar su mantenimiento y llevar adelante una mejora continua.

documentar los procesos ETL

Cera de cera

¿Cómo documentar los procesos ETL?

No existe un estándar o metodología comúnmente aceptada que podamos seguir para documentar el procedimiento ETL y su lógica en la práctica. Oui, en réalité, en repetidas oportunidades este trabajo ni siquiera se realiza. Malgré cela, es necesario llevarlo a cabo si queremos tener documentación que refleje el desarrollo y resultado del proyecto, realizado de forma ilustrativa, y complementando el mismo procedimiento implementado.

Simplement, hay una serie de cuestiones clave que debemos prestar atención al documentar los procesos ETL de la mejor manera factible. Ce sont les suivants:

  • Metodología flexible. La mencionada ausencia de un estándar o metodología nos posibilita hallar nuestra propia forma de documentar los procesos ETL. Al mismo tiempo de las utilidades que brinda la herramienta utilizada, hay diferentes métodos que pueden ayudarnos a visualizar el ETL implementado, como el concepto de mapeo de la cadena de valor o VSM (VMapeo de corrientes de alue), con lo que se podrá usar esa misma visualización como documentación o como parte de ella, dentro de un reporte más completo.

  • Métadonnées, una buena ayuda. Teniendo en cuenta que la documentación está de alguna manera implícita en los metadatos del propio ETL, hay que prestar atención que una buena implementación posibilita visualizar los procesos de una sola vez. UNE) Et, Al final del proyecto, debería ser factible visualizar gráficamente el flujo de datos y usarlo como información de fondo para documentar el movimiento de los datos., agregando una introducción y especificando los flujos de entrada y salida en un procedimiento ETL.

    processus etl

  • Documente el corazón del procedimiento. La documentación refleja la parte importante, el núcleo del procedimiento. Pour lui, no puede faltar una introducción, una revisión de los requerimientos, un resumen de las reglas de negocio aplicadas o información sobre las pruebas hechas para llegar al resultado. Garde cela à l'esprit la documentación de los procesos ETL se refiere a los aspectos esenciales relacionados con temas tan múltiples como el diseño, los orígenes y destinos, la respuesta o soluciones aplicadas o las transformaciones hechas, entre autres. Mais, al mismo tiempo de estos aspectos, y si la documentación se realiza de forma manual o automática, aprovechando la herramienta nativa o no, Esta documentación además debe servir para contrastar los requerimientos planteados al inicio del proyecto y los resultados obtenidos.

    Enfin, Documente los procesos ETL teniendo en cuenta que el propósito de esta tarea debe ser crear un documento versátil. Al mismo tiempo de ser útil con fines informativos y además como memorándum, la documentación de los procesos ETL debe lograr una representación visual de los mismos por medio de los esquemas e indicaciones imprescindibles para ayudar el trabajo de los programadores y personal de mantenimiento, poniendo los medios, a su alcance. disposición. conditions météorologiques, para llevar adelante un procedimiento posterior de mejora continua como objetivo final.

Source de l'image: Stuart Cent / FreeDigitalPhotos.net

Article similaire:

Abonnez-vous à notre newsletter

Nous ne vous enverrons pas de courrier SPAM. Nous le détestons autant que vous.